Unlucky Jabba great effort Sad

"HE'S ONLY GOT ONE EYE."Love

rvb wins 4-3 sets.
Stats couldn't have been closer

rvb 93.32
9x180
13x140
29x100
102 h c/o
42.42% - 14/33

jabba 94.96
4x180
19x140
41x100
127 h c/o
44.12% - 15/34
